Duddington
Duddington is located to the west of the A43 and south of the A47 and is approximately 4½ miles north west of King's Cliffe. The Parishes of Duddington and Fineshade were amalgamated in 1988. Duddington was recorded as Dodintone in the Domesday Book. The village stands on a low terrace above the River Welland. The green in the centre of the village was originally much larger, extending south as far as the Manor House and west to St Mary's Church. The Manor House has belonged to the Jackson family since it was built in the late 17th Century, and extended during the 18th and 19th Centuries.
